Output c21f8f94220e6ce83fbd27d376679b05cf733b3850d32c56e82374839eae1d40:5

value
3276965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f27facd938967224e728aee89c37c577a2af0101 OP_EQUAL
address
3PoEPzdRi3ttrKQYLino623aeKhvqerZuR
transaction
c21f8f94220e6ce83fbd27d376679b05cf733b3850d32c56e82374839eae1d40
spent
true